Flipkart’s deceptive iPhone offers, with the iPhone 15 at Rs. 35,299 and iPhone 16 at Rs. 43,850, attract customers by appearing almost irresistible in their prices. However, advertised deals become unattainable in most cases, due to hidden terms and conditions like exchange offers, bank-specific discounts, limited stock, and cumbersome coupon redemption processes. Such practices, which include scarcity marketing, flash sales, and influencer promotions, manipulate consumer behavior and generate frustration.
